Show Description: Hurricane Gustav is heading towards New Orleans almost three years to the day Katrina hit. The response seems better by all parties. John McCain is toning down the Republican Convention this week in St. Paul. The local government is providing busses. Everyone is trying their hardest not to repeat 2005. But what is our role in this situation? Join the conversation as we look at what it means to be compassionate in the face of natural disasters.
